The device of cigars

The cigar consists of three parts:

1. The filler
2. The binder
3. The wrapper

All these components influence on quality of cigar.

The filler
The filler leaf is an internal part of cigar. Sometimes it is named “heart of cigar”. Filler leaf can be “long” and “short”.
“The long leaf”, is whole tobacco leaves which lay on all length of the cigar that can be only with handmade manufacturing of cigars. In good cigars can be from three up to five different grades of filler leaves.
“The short leaf”, it as a matter of fact, cut and pressed tobacco which is used at machine rolling.
Certainly, that the long leaf is more expensive, cigars that have it due to good inhale burn better and at lower temperature, rather than cigars with filling. All this leads to that the cigar rolled manually, with long filler leaf up to the end has softer taste while rolled by machine while smoking becomes on taste rougher and sharper.

Binder
Binder leaf keeps together filler leaves. It should be strong enough and have taste which would be in harmony with taste both filler and wrapper leaf. Cigars that are rolled manually have always only natural tobacco leaf. Whereas in cigars of machine rolling is often used homogenized leaf, as a matter of fact it is simply a paper from tobacco dust and cellulose mix.

Wrapper
Wrapper leaf – is most important element of the cigar. It gives not only 30-60 % of cigar taste, but its appearance makes first impression about cigar. In opinion of the smoker the wrapper leaf is already cigar. Quality of the wrapper leaf, its color, invoice, and aroma give to smoker clear enough impression about cigar before it will be light. And if the leaf does not look attractively the smoker will choose other cigars. It is one of the reasons why good wrapper leaves are so expensive.
